The construction of the ‘Mary-Mashhad’ 500/400 kV power line is included in the ‘Programme for the Socio-Economic Development of Turkmenistan and Investments in 2026’ and is considered one of the key projects in the energy sector. This was reported by the online publication ‘Business Turkmenistan’ with reference to the newspaper ‘Neutral Turkmenistan’.

The programme also provides for the transfer of gas turbine units at state power plants in the Ahal, Balkan, Dashoguz and Lebap velayats to synchronous compensation mode. There are plans to build a new power plant and power lines in the Turkmenbashi etrap of the Balkan velayat, as well as to further develop the energy infrastructure of the city of Arkadag.

In the oil and gas industry, the priorities for 2026 remain the search for new resources, increasing hydrocarbon reserves and drilling the first phase of production wells at the ‘Galkynysh’ field.

One of the main projects will be the implementation of the ‘Serhetabat-Herat’ section, which is part of the TAPI gas pipeline system. In addition, the country plans to complete the construction and commissioning of a number of important transport infrastructure facilities.
